Hi all, my mercedez OM352 marine lump needs new belts methinks..but as far as I can see they are all bramer type belts made up of many different links riveted together if you get me....the only issue I have is that there is no adjustments anywhere....no brackets to loosen of allowing easy removal and refitting of new ones SO my question is How do I go about changing them? I can of course cut away the old ones but I cannot imagine how a belt of fixed length can be forced over pulleys then be expected to be taught enough to function properly. Your thoughts ladies and gentlemen. Alan in Arbroath.
 
Brammer Belts, a large company with a comprehensive website, will supply you with belts. The new one can be put on with pliers. Get a tin of belt dressing as well, it makes your water pump and alternator bearings last longer because the belt doesn't need to be so tight.

Yes you get the type of belt that has the leather segments held together with clips that you can replace yourself with pliers (I have a feeling they can supply a dedicated tool but pliers will do) and you adjust the length yourself.

You can buy the belt on a big drum if you want a lifetime supply!
